Engineering Designs and Challenges of Stirred Tank Systems

WebbThermophiles contain enzymes that can function at high temperatures. Some of these enzymes are used in molecular biology (for example, heat-stable DNA polymerases for PCR), and in washing agents. Key Terms mesophile: An organism, especially a microorganism, that lives and thrives at moderate temperatures. WebbA thermophile is defined as an organism that grows at temperatures above those considered to be the maximum limits for most forms of life. The earliest record of thermophilic life is Sonnerat's (131) report of fish living in a thermal pool on the Philippine Island of Luzon. WebbThe genome sequence of the extreme thermophile. Thermus thermophilus HB27 is an extremely thermophilic, halotolerant bacterium, which was originally isolated from a natural thermal environment in Japan.
